Commerzbank AG awards Armenia’s Areximbank – Gazprombank Group for high-standard international payments

YEREVAN, August 20. /ARKA/. One of leading European banks German Commerzbank AG has awarded Areximbank – Gazprombank Group cjsc for high-quality international payments through Commerzbank AG in 2012, the bank’s press office reported.

Over 98% of transactions effected by the bank through Commerzbank AG comply with STP international quality standards where transactions are processed automatically with no human interference, says the report.

The award was handed by a Commerzbank-а representative Marko Graf who said the award showed the two banks have effective cooperation.

Areximbank-Gazprombank Group was established in 1998 for supporting entrepreneurship and serving financial flows between Russia and Armenia. Russia’s Gazprombank has been the sole owner of the bank since 2007. The bank has successfully passed ISO 9001: 2008 certification on compliance with international requirements. The bank has 16 branches, including those in 9 regions of Armenia. Seven branches are located in Armenia’s capital Yerevan.–0–
